Breaking Down the Basics: What Are They?
First things first, let’s understand what we’re dealing with. A cleanser is typically a liquid or gel formula that you apply to your face to remove dirt, oil, and makeup. On the other hand, a face foam is a more luxurious option that often comes in a can or pump and produces a rich, creamy lather when dispensed. 🛁
Cost Comparison: The Price Tag
When it comes to the price tag, the difference between a face foam and a cleanser can vary depending on the brand and quality. Generally speaking, face foams tend to be slightly more expensive than traditional cleansers. Why? Face foams often contain higher-quality ingredients and are formulated to provide a more luxurious and hydrating experience. 🧴
For example, a high-end face foam from a luxury brand might set you back $50 or more, while a basic cleanser from a drugstore brand could cost as little as $10. However, there are plenty of mid-range options available that offer great value without breaking the bank. 💰
Value for Money: What You Get
While the initial cost might be higher for face foams, they often last longer due to their concentrated formulas. A little goes a long way, so you might find that you get more uses out of a face foam compared to a cleanser. Plus, the rich lather can make your cleansing routine feel more indulgent and spa-like. 🌺
Cleaners, on the other hand, are often more versatile. They come in a variety of formulas suitable for different skin types, such as gel cleansers for oily skin or cream cleansers for dry skin. This versatility can make them a more practical choice for many people. 🧼
